    Thank you very much!

    I can give you all the sources of the Arduino and how the connections were made if you are interested.
    They do not communicate with each other.
    The graphical display actually just saves the images in .xbm and declares their char in the arduino for display.
    My inspiration from the VU was in the VU of leds that I saw on Pintrest and Aliexpress.
    [​IMG]
    As for the front, I relied on a car cockpit.
    [​IMG]

    The 7 "front display is HDMI and I display the information using the AIDA64 software.

    I intend to change the front smoked acrylic. It got really dark, I need a lighter one. Because there is a lighting effect behind the buttons that was barely visible.
